Pros

If you love art and creativity and animation and anything that has to do with that Dreamworks is a great place to work at. The campus is beautiful and the food is good and free.

Cons

The pay is not that great however the free food is. In my position I don't feel there is that much encouragement to move up and sometimes hard work is not recognized and those who slack off are allowed to. Those who don't slack off are worked harder, with no real compensation for that.

Pros

Work on blockbuster CG movies. Be part of the CG & film industry, with all the recognition and perks that offers. See your name in the credits of feature films. Work with some very skilled, creative people. Free lunch every work day.

Cons

Very little room for career advancement, depending on your group. Ability to have creative input can be surprisingly limited sometimes. You may have to work on a show you're not particularly fond of. Dreamworks does little to encourage employee-driven projects like shorts anymore. Occasionally, between shows, Dreamworks sometimes has "gap-time" where people unfortunately can get laid-off (although this is less frequent now).
